Gewone Braksuring (Kewa Salsoloides) is a annual or subshrub (perennial tendency) succulent in the Kewaceae family with easy care difficulty. It requires low watering and full sun or partial shade light in USDA hardiness zones 9-11. This plant is safe for cats and dogs. It can be grown indoors.

Kewa salsoloides is a succulent subshrub native to southern Africa, commonly found in dry sandy soils and arid regions.
